He's expected to continue working at his lobbying business

Former Rep. Billy Tauzin, R-Chackbay, who recently opened a lobbying business after leaving as CEO of the Pharmaceutical Research and Manufacturing Association, has a new job. He was named last week as the chief industry relations officer and board member for CaptureRX, the pharmaceutical benefits management corporation.

billy_tauzin.JPGFormer Rep. Billy Tauzin

He's expected to continue working with his son, Thomas, at their Washington lobbying shop, Tauzin Consultants. Thomas already is registered as a lobbyist for CaptureRX.

Tauzin, 68, who represented Louisiana's 3rd Congressional District for 24 years, left Congress in January 2005, shortly after he was diagnosed with a rare form of intestinal cancer. "I was given less than a 1 percent chance of survival; thanks to innovative drug therapies, I overcame the odds," Tauzin said. "I see my new role with CaptureRX as an opportunity to increase the access that under-insured folks have to these life-saving pharmaceuticals." The company didn't disclose Tauzin's salary.
